site stats

Switch verilog

WebSep 20, 2015 · No, that will not work. You cannot have a select of bits in the reverse order. In SystemVerilog, there is a streaming operator that will reverse the bits for you. Code: a <= {<< { a }}; See section 11.4.14 Streaming operators (pack/unpack) in the IEEE 1800-2012 LRM. Not open for further replies. WebThe case statement checks if the given expression matches one of the other expressions in the list and branches accordingly. It is typically used to implement a multiplexer. The if … This conditional statement is used to make a decision on whether the statements … Continuous assignment statement can be used to represent combinational gates in … A generate block allows to multiply module instances or perform conditional … Verilog needs to represent individual bits as well as groups of bits. For example, a … Instead, a behavioral description is developed to analyze the design in terms … All behavioral code is written inside module and endmodule. So, whatever digital … Verilog is defined in terms of a discrete event execution model and different … Parameters are Verilog constructs that allow a module to be reused with a …

Switch Level Modeling - ChipVerify

http://asic.co.in/Index_files/verilog_interview_questions4.htm WebTheory contribution from Dr. Phatak and Verilog Implementation from Dr. Robucci ... Updated 2024-10-28 Robucci Captioned figures, warning on scope clip, and graphic for probe switch Updated 2024-04 Robucci updated lab to use new combo scope-generators, animated and interactive graphics added Table of Contents. Lab 9: Logic Hazards. Table … fish nursing https://hickboss.com

Layer 2 Switch Implementation with Programmable Logic Devices

WebEdit, save, simulate, synthesize SystemVerilog, Verilog, VHDL and other HDLs from your web browser. Web1.Years of FPGA development experience, familiar with Xilinx FPGA logic development, proficient in using Vivado IDE for FPGA logic design and development, proficient in using Verilog language and system verilog for digital logic circuit design, proficient in using System Verilog for testbench development and verification. Skilled in using VCS, Verdi, … WebVerilog Ethernet Switch (layer 2) Features: Parameterized Number of Ports; Parameterized MAC-Table (based on dual-port CAM, complexity O(1)) Flooding and Broadcasting; CRC … c and c movers oshawa

Verilog HDL: 16x16 Crosspoint Switch Design Example Intel

Category:Switch Level Modeling - javatpoint

Tags:Switch verilog

Switch verilog

謝旻言 - 產學合作專任助理 - 聯詠科技股份有限公司 LinkedIn

WebPushbuttons often generate spurious open/close transitions when pressed, due to mechanical and physical issues: these transitions may be read as multiple pre... WebJan 26, 2024 · The switch level model is also a low level of modeling but it isn’t that common. The gate-level modeling style uses the built-in basic logic gates predefined in Verilog. ... Verilog code for 4×1 multiplexer using data flow modeling. Start with the module and input-output declaration.

Switch verilog

Did you know?

Webby Francois Balay, MorethanIP An der Steinernen Brueke 1 -- D85757 Karlsfeld, Germany Abstract. The paper describes how, with a SOPC (System on a Programmable Chip) architecture embedded with a 32-Bit NIOS-II, a Layer 2 Ethernet switch can be implemented in a FPGA (Field Programmable Gate Array) devices to provide increased flexibility … WebVerilog uses a 4 value logic value system, so Verilog switch input and output signals can take any of the four 0, 1, Z, and X logic values. Switch Level Primitives Switches are …

WebVerilog also provides support for transistor level modeling although it is rarely used by designers these days as the complexity of circuits have required them to move to higher … WebWhen the control is 0, X is connected to Z. When the Control is 1, Y is connected to Z. The figure below explains this. Let write this example using verilog case statement. // www.referencedesigner.com. // Verilog Tutorial. // Example of multiplexer. module mux_case ( out, cntrl, in1, in2); input cntrl, in1, in2;

WebAbstract. Conventional static CMOS logic circuits provide the foundation for many system designs. However, other circuit variations are possible which often allow greater flexibility or give better performance than that offered by standard CMOS. In this chapter we will examine the more popular alternatives to static circuits. WebFeb 4, 2014 · If we would like to know how long the LEDG[0] will stay high (switched on) or low (switched off) we've to do: So approximately 0.02 second. This time represents the moment when the LED is high (1) or when it's low (0). So to retrieve the period (a cycle) we've to multiply this result by 2. Then: 0.02097152* 2 = 0.04194304. Approximately 0.04 ...

WebMar 30, 2024 · Logic Home Example Verilog Code DeBounce_v.v (2.5 KB) DeBounce_tf.v (1.5 KB) Introduction Note: The information on this page is largely taken from the Debounce Logic Circuit (VHDL) page; the design concepts pertain to both Verilog and VHDL implementations. Using mechanical switches for a user interface is a ubiquitous practice. …

WebNov 13, 2024 · Hello, I am trying to write a verilog-A model for an ideal switch that would be compatible with PSS/PNOISE simulations. The goal is to simulate kT/C noise in switched-capacitor circuits, so I have the switch's ON-resistance as a parameter, and I would need to also model the Ron's equivalent thermal noise when the switch is on. fishnure fertilizerWebAug 2024 - Dec 2024. Designed a crossbar switch which is able to support multi-serial data transfer with 1.2Gb/s input rate. Designed 16-1 MUX, input buffers, D Flip-Flops which are sized properly ... c and cnetWebNov 25, 2012 · Verilog + FPGA: If statement for switch. This is my code to control a RC Servo Motor. The code basically turns the 50MHz frequency to 1KHz. I am using one of … fish nutrients factsWebHere is the code for that: reg [1:0] switch_shift; always @ (posedge clk) switch_shift <= {switch_shift,switch_in}; Next, we’ll handle the actual debounce part of the design. Basically, we need an always block which does a couple things. First, if it sees the switch input rise or fall, it should start a timer. c and c networkWebOct 5, 2024 · Benefits of a layer 3 switch. From the above discussion, the purpose/benefits of a layer 3 switch are to: Support routing between virtual LANs. Improve fault isolation. Simplify security management. Reduce broadcast traffic volumes. Ease the configuration process for VLANs, as a separate router isn’t required between each VLAN. fishnutzoutfitters.comWebJune 18th, 2024 - Analog Verilog Verilog A Tutorial This tutorial describes how to create Verilog A code for an analog to digital Select the Switch Axis Mode icon Verilog Behavioral Modeling Part II June 20th, 2024 - This page contains Verilog tutorial Verilog Syntax Verilog Quick Reference PLI modelling memory and FSM Writing Testbenches in Verilog Lot of … fish nutrients for plantsWebThe Verilog Case Statement works exactly the way that a switch statement in C works. Given an input, the statement looks at each possible condition to find one that the input … fish nutrients